Natural landscaping chapter forms
Area residents are invited to attend a meeting to organize a central Wisconsin chapter of Wild Ones Natural Landscapers.
The meeting will be held at 7 p.m. Thursday, Aug. 24, at the Schmeeckle Reserve Visitors Center, 2419 NorthPoint
Drive.
Wild Ones is a nonprofit organization with a mission to share information with members and the community at the
"plant-roots" level and promote biodiversity and environmentally sound practices. Members participate
in "bulldozer alerts" to rescue native plants in the path of development. Monthly chapter meetings include
field trips, as well as presentation by experts on topics such as seed collecting. More than 40 central Wisconsin
residents now belong to Wild Ones chapters in Green Bay or the Fox Valley.
